Coimbatore: During the full curfew announced by the Government of Tamil Nadu, the Corporation Commissioner discussed with the wholesale vegetable traders, supermarkets and restaurant owners about meeting the essential needs of the public.
During the full curfew announced by the Government of Tamil Nadu, the Commissioner of the Corporation, B. Kumaravel Pandian, IAS, along with the wholesale vegetable traders, supermarkets, restaurant owners, and private officers will be present today (22.05.2021) at 4.00 pm via video to meet the essential needs of the public. The instructions were as follows:
1. In a supermarket, they can deliver goods to your customers at your location, both electronically and online.
2. Vegetables, fruit vendors and restaurants can distribute vegetables and fruits according to the needs of their customers through their own vehicles.
3. The above supermarkets, merchants and restaurants will have to obtain permits from the Corporation for their lorries and trucks for bulk purchasing and distribution to the customers.
4. A Monitoring Officer has been appointed for each zone. Merchants are requested to contact the respective Zonal Monitoring Officer to meet the essential needs of the public as per the guidelines issued by them and the guidelines announced by the Government of Tamil Nadu. They are advised to observe adequate social space during such service and to wear a face mask and act safely.
